Conversion formula
The conversion factor from knots to meters per second is 0.514444444444, which means that 1 knot is equal to 0.514444444444 meters per second:
1 kt = 0.514444444444 m/s
To convert 998 knots into meters per second we have to multiply 998 by the conversion factor in order to get the velocity amount from knots to meters per second. We can also form a simple proportion to calculate the result:
1 kt → 0.514444444444 m/s
998 kt → V(m/s)
Solve the above proportion to obtain the velocity V in meters per second:
V(m/s) = 998 kt × 0.514444444444 m/s
V(m/s) = 513.41555555511 m/s
The final result is:
998 kt → 513.41555555511 m/s
We conclude that 998 knots is equivalent to 513.41555555511 meters per second:
998 knots = 513.41555555511 meters per second
